When clinics search for a red light therapy bed for sale, they expect a turnkey boost. But I’ve seen units with underpowered LED arrays or inconsistent wavelength tuning that give spotty results. Customers blame technique with lights. Often, the real culprit is hardware: weak irradiance, poor heat management, and cheap power converters that throttle output over time. Those are industry terms you’ll hear in spec sheets — but they matter in the clinic.
Look, it’s simpler than you think: consistent photobiomodulation needs stable power, an even LED array, and verified wavelength ranges. I’ve sat through quality checks where a bed’s output varied by 20% across panels. That shifts outcomes and erodes trust. Clients notice subtle differences in texture and glow; they don’t always complain, but they stop rebooking. We need better calibration tools, clearer irradiance specs, and vendor transparency. If you’re buying, test for uniformity, ask for irradiance maps, and confirm wavelength stability over hours of use. — trust me, your clients will thank you later.

What’s next for clinics and tech?
Looking ahead, I focus on three engineering ideas that change everything: modular LED arrays for serviceability, real-time power feedback to protect against sag, and adaptable wavelength profiles to match diverse skin needs. These are not marketing buzzwords — they are practical design shifts. A modular array means a technician can swap a faulty panel in minutes, lowering downtime. Real-time power feedback prevents excursions that reduce effective irradiance. Adaptive wavelength profiles let a clinic tune sessions for collagen stimulation (around 630–660 nm) or deeper tissue effects (near-infrared ranges). We tested prototypes and saw more consistent outcomes across skin types — small sample, but promising.

If you’re ready to evaluate options, consider three metrics: uniform irradiance, wavelength accuracy, and serviceability. Those tell you whether a purchase is an investment or an experiment.
